Wagering Requirements: The 40x Trap
Let’s talk about the wagering requirement. It is 40x the winnings. That means if you win $50 from your 70 spins, you need to wager $2,000 before you can withdraw. That is a lot of spins.
Here is the analogy to a sport. Think of a football match. You are down 2-0 at halftime. The wagering requirement is like needing to score 3 goals in the second half just to get a draw. It is possible, but the odds are against you.
The trick is to play low-volatility pokies. Do not go for the massive jackpot games. Play the ones that pay out small wins frequently. This helps you grind through the wagering requirement without losing your entire bankroll.
Also, check the game contribution. Some pokies contribute 100% to the wagering. Others (like table games) contribute only 10% or 0%. Stick to the pokies. That is where the value is.

Megapari is not an Australian-owned casino. It is based in Curacao. That means it is not regulated by the Australian government. You are playing at your own risk. However, Curacao licenses are common. Most offshore casinos have them. It is not a scam. It is just less regulated than a local club.
If you want a fully regulated Australian casino, you are limited.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 makes it hard for local operators to offer online pokies. That is why we use offshore sites. It is the reality of the market.
